Our Equipment
Ditch Witch 7510 combo
unit

- left offset chain
trencher set for trenching
width of 9 inch and a maximum digging depth of 4.5 ft
- Vibritory cable
plow this unit is best suited for electrical wire installations
in lighter soils and has a plow depth of 36 inchs. A pasture plow shank can also be fitted to this
unit for a shallow installation of pasture pipe
- backhoe
attachement this unit is not
ment for continual trench digging, it does however give us extra versitility to dig a little deep or excavate
in a tight area or remove obsticles
- 6 way backfill
blade this allows use to
fill and level the trenched area once pipe or cable has been installed
Ditch Witch 1820 walk behind
trencher
SPECIFICATIONS,
1820
·
18 Hp Honda Engine
·
Digging depth of 36” deep and approx 3.5” in
width
·
Operating weight of 1300lbs
Stone Stomper walk behind trench
compactor
- This unit can be used to compacted a backfilled trench if
required
- Great for areas you want to have compacted; like trenching running across
driveways or lawns in order to reduce any later settling

Why Trench?
- Speed of installation.
Trenching is very quick in right conditions and can be very cost
effective
-
Site disturbance is minimal.
Why dig a trench two feet wide to put something 4 inches in diameter in? No large clumps of material when
excavating. Material is in small cube size pieces right along the side of the trench even in heavy wet
clay. This allows for an easier, cleaner, more controlled, and compact backfilling.
Why
Plow?
- Speed of installation. Cable
or Pipe plowing in the right conditions can be the most cost effective means of installation. The plow shank is
vibrated into the ground, the Cable or pipe goes down a tube on the back of the plow shank. As the shank is
vibrated along it opens up the ground allowing the cable or pipe to be laid at the plow bottom, at the same
time vibrating shoes force the plow trench to close in behind the plow shank. This allows for a very efficient
No fuse no mess installation.
- This type of installation is
very effective in very gravelly sandy soil types that are prone to collapse when
excavated.
- Little or no disturbance,
because the plow only opens the ground up a couple of inches the disturbance even across a landscaped yard is
minimal. A cut line in the grass, a small temporary lift of soil on either side of the cut and
possibly a few tire tread marks
depending on the wetness of the ground at the time. Nothing a pass of our trench compactor and a little
top dressing will not take care of.
